Tourism and Hospitality Track
|
= |
The tourism and
hospitality track of this conference aims to examine emerging paradigms
and innovative practices within the broader tourism and hospitality
field. We are seeking papers that employ research methods and/or engage
theoretically with the subject area. The objective is to present work
that is transformative and which embraces serious intellectual
discussion. Scholarly endeavour that unearths nascent areas of academic
study, or progressively questions existing paradigms and epistemological
applications will be most welcome. This track will thus attempt to
encourage alternative approaches within tourism and hospitality studies
rather
than reproducing well-established empirical models and conceptual
applications. The overall aim of this track is to present a new agenda
for future research and theoretical exposition
|
Chairs: Dr. Cody Morris Paris and Ms Lulu Baddar
Co-ordinator: Dr. Marcus L. Stephenson Although
we are open to any submission that is aligned with the goals of the
conference and this track, we do encourage submissions relating to the
following themes:
- Tourism development, policy and planning (including community development)
-
Tourism, citizenship and mobility: the rights and responsibilities of tourists
- Tourism and humanitarianism: pro-poor tourism, social justice and sustainability
- Place making and place branding
- Medical / health tourism and well-being
- Islamic hospitality and tourism
- Hospitality environment: trends, new concepts, developments and initiatives
- Hospitality institutions: organisational cultures, workforce issues and human capital, and the changing workplace environment
-
Advancements in information technology in the tourism and hospitality industries
- Tourism and the cultural industries: contributions from the social sciences
- Sport and activity tourism: impacts, challenges, and future developments
- Festival and event industries: impacts, planning, implementation and innovation
